What makes survival horror games with limited resources so scary?

The fear in these games comes from uncertainty. Players never know when they’ll run out of essential items or how long they can survive in a hostile environment. The lack of resources means every decision carries weight, and mistakes can lead to quick endings. This pressure builds tension and keeps players on edge.

Games like Resident Evil 4 or Silent Hill 2 use limited resources to create a sense of vulnerability. In Resident Evil 4, for example, players must carefully manage ammunition and healing items, knowing that running out could mean death. This mechanic forces players to confront their own limitations and the dangers around them.

Common mistakes when playing survival horror games with limited resources

One common mistake is hoarding items unnecessarily. Players might save all their health packs or bullets, only to find themselves unprepared for a sudden encounter. Another mistake is ignoring the environment. Many games hide useful items or clues in plain sight, and missing them can make the game harder than it needs to be.

Some players also rush through levels, not taking time to plan or rest. In games with limited resources, pacing is key. Taking breaks, conserving energy, and using the environment wisely can make a big difference in survival.

Useful tips for surviving in survival horror games with limited resources

Always check your inventory before entering a new area. Knowing what you have can help you decide whether to fight, flee, or find a safer path. Save your resources for the most dangerous encounters. It’s better to have a few bullets left when you need them than to waste them on minor threats.

Explore thoroughly. Many games reward players who look around for hidden items or alternative routes. Don’t skip cutscenes or dialogue sometimes they provide important information about the game world or upcoming challenges.

Best examples of survival horror games with limited resources

Several games stand out for their effective use of limited resources. Resident Evil 7: Biohazard uses a first-person perspective and tight resource management to create a tense, immersive experience. Amnesia: The Dark Descent relies on stealth and limited tools, forcing players to avoid direct confrontation.
